False. The Hawthorne effect refers to a phenomenon where individuals modify their behavior or performance when they are aware that they are being observed.

It was first observed during a series of studies conducted at the Western Electric Hawthorne Works in Chicago in the 1920s and 1930s. The studies examined the relationship between lighting conditions and worker productivity.

While the Hawthorne effect can influence behavior and performance in various settings, it is not specific to the utilization of questionnaires in data collection. The effect can be observed in different research methodologies and data collection techniques, such as interviews, experiments, or direct observations.

Therefore, it would be incorrect to state that the Hawthorne effect is most often observed in the utilization of questionnaires. The effect can manifest itself in a wide range of situations where individuals are aware of being observed or studied, and it can impact their behavior and performance.

False. The statement is incorrect. Money markets and capital markets are both part of the overall financial market, but they serve different purposes and cater to different types of instruments based on their maturities.

Money markets are financial markets where short-term debt instruments are traded. These instruments typically have maturities of one year or less. Examples of instruments traded in the money markets include Treasury bills, commercial paper, certificates of deposit, and repurchase agreements. Money markets provide a platform for borrowing and lending funds in the short term, usually to meet immediate liquidity needs.

On the other hand, capital markets are financial markets where long-term debt and equity instruments are traded. These instruments typically have maturities of more than one year. Examples of instruments traded in the capital markets include stocks, bonds, mortgages, and long-term government securities. Capital markets provide a platform for raising capital for long-term investments, such as financing infrastructure projects or expanding businesses.

Therefore, money markets are specifically for short-term debt instruments, while capital markets are for long-term debt and equity instruments.

A price ceiling is a maximum price set by the government or other regulatory bodies that prevents the market price from rising above a certain level. An example of a price ceiling is rent control, where the government sets a maximum allowable rent for certain properties.

The implementation of a price ceiling leads to a situation where the market price cannot exceed the designated limit, potentially creating shortages and inefficiencies in the market.

A price ceiling is illustrated in a demand and supply diagram by drawing a horizontal line at the maximum price level set by the government. This line represents the price ceiling, and it intersects with the demand and supply curves at a point below the equilibrium price. The quantity supplied at the price ceiling is lower than the quantity demanded, creating a shortage in the market. This shortage arises because the price ceiling prevents the market from reaching its equilibrium price, where the quantity supplied and the quantity demanded are in balance.

For example, let's consider rent control as a price ceiling. Suppose the government sets a maximum allowable rent for apartments in a city at $1,000 per month. The demand curve represents the quantity of apartments demanded by tenants at different price levels, while the supply curve represents the quantity of apartments supplied by landlords. The price ceiling of $1,000 creates a situation where the market price cannot go above this level. If the equilibrium rent without rent control would have been $1,500, the price ceiling of $1,000 creates a shortage in the market as the quantity supplied (at the lower price) is lower than the quantity demanded (at the original equilibrium price).

In conclusion, a price ceiling is a maximum price set by the government or regulatory bodies that restricts the market price from rising above a certain level. Rent control is an example of a price ceiling, where the government sets a maximum allowable rent for certain properties. The implementation of a price ceiling can lead to market inefficiencies and shortages, as it prevents the market from reaching its equilibrium price and quantity.
